In this paper a theorem is proved and some of its applications discussed. The theorem gives an answer to the question: Under what conditions does the following relation εα±[Eα(N±1)-E0(N)] hold exactly? In the above relation, the εα′s are the single-particle (sp) energiesdetermined by the corresponding sp potential, E0(N) is the exact ground stateenergy of a closed-shell nucleus N, and the Eα(N±1)′s denote the exact energy eigenvalues of its neighbouring N ±1 nucleus.
